Left politicians raise Rahul’s ‘CJP’ remarks at Opposition meeting

NEW DELHI: Days after Congress party official Rahul Gandhi coined the term “CJP” to mock the CPM as the “Communist Janata Party”, two Left leaders in Kerala complained to the India Group that such attacks could damage cohesion within the opposition camp.CPM MP John Brittas and CPI member Sandosh Kumar told an Opposition meeting that Rahul Gandhi should stop such attacks. They are understood to have argued that the link between the parties under the Indian umbrella is their anti-BJP stance and the Left is a key member of the alliance. Rahul attended the meeting but did not speak on the issue.The discussion took place during the opposition parliamentary strategy meeting at the office of Congress president Mallikarjun Kharge and was attended by Rahul Gandhi, Sanjay Raut (Shiv Sena), KC Venugopal (Congress), Shatabdi Roy (TMC), Dayanidhi Maran (DMK) and Ramgopal Yadav (SP).After an important discussion, members of the left sought permission to raise some political questions. But it is reported that Hague rejected the request, saying that such issues can be discussed among the various parties and that he has called the opposition parties to gather to discuss the parliamentary agenda.While some members claimed Brittas and Kumar were interrupted, sources said they did express their opinions. Although the Left and Congress parties are both members of the India Bloc, they are direct rivals in Kerala, where the latter pushed for the overthrow of the Pinarayi Vijayan government. During his weekend visit to Kerala, Rahul claimed that the BJP and CPM had reached an agreement to jointly oppose the Congress party.
